Winamp and home theatre question.
Here's a question: Is it possible to force Winamp to output sound on all 5.1 Dolby Digital Channels, instead of just a stereo signal?
I have taken a brief look at the virtual speaker plugins, but I am under the impression that they just emulate extra speakers on a standard 2 speaker setup, hence the 'virtual' aspect... or do these plugins translate a stereo signal that will output to all speakers on a Dolby Digital reciever? On a side note, my soundcard is a generic singular lineout thing. No SB Platinum or any of that flash =) I ask this because I am wanting to get the 'sub out' on my reciever working with winamp, as well as the other surround channels that aren't being used... Any help, comments, or suggestions telling me where I can shove my question would be greatly appreciated =) |

Preferences (Ctrl-P) > Plug-ins > Output > Select "Nullsoft DirectSound plug-in..."
4.1 is better then two. No way to get the whole 5.1 yet. Though install this: http://www.blorp.com/~peter/zips/wa2update.exe (newer DirectSound) |
